New electric PH to on my rb 2015 Transit, track broke

Howdy all,
We just had a new electric PH top installed. While driving in Baja for the last three weeks a bolt in the drivers side track broke! Is there a guarantee on this ? It is newly installed in January. I have to make contact with the factory in Fresno,this week to see what is to be done. Just returned from Mexico.
We love the PH while it worked. It is our only bed, is there a backup method to raising the top if the motor fails?

I had two issues with my Austin-installed electric top within the first six months of ownership. Fresno took care of them both under warranty, no questions asked.
